Election Assembly

One of our year 4 pupils, Jarvis, put on an assembly on Wednesday 11th December about our government and its parties. Jarvis has been very interested in politics and put together a PowerPoint to share his interest. Firstly, he explained the important words to do with his topic including election, constituency, vote and MPs. Then he moved to explain about the different parties and their policies. He discussed in detail the Conservative, Labour, Green and Liberal Democrat parties and what they proposed in their manifestos about the future. Brexit also came up and all the important elements that the parties have been discussing including the importance of saving our NHS. Jarvis wanted to hold his assembly because on Thursday 12th December the General Election took place.

We thank Jarvis for his assembly and we hope he continues with his interest in politics.
